Songshan Airport to Anywhere in Taiwan: 2026 MRT, Taxi & Private Transfer Guide

Taipei Songshan Airport (TSA) is conveniently located inside Taipei. Reaching central Taipei is quick, while trips to New Taipei, Taoyuan, Hsinchu, Taichung, Yilan, and other areas may require a TRA train, high-speed rail, or bus connection—or a direct private vehicle. This guide compares the Taipei MRT, official airport taxi, and pre-booked private transfer. Songshan Airport Transportation Comparison Option How to Board Cost Structure Best For Main Advantage Considerations Taipei MRT Songshan Airport Station, Wenhu Line BR13 Distance-based MRT fare Central Taipei, light luggage, solo travelers Fast and unaffected by road traffic Other cities usually require a TRA, HSR, or bus transfer Official Airport Taxi Outside Terminal 1, in front of pillars 13 and 14 Metered fare plus NT$50 airport service fee Last-minute trips and short Taipei journeys No reservation and direct travel Long distances and congestion increase the cost Taiwan EasyRide Private Transfer Pickup based on flight and reservation Quote confirmed when booking Families, groups, heavy luggage, intercity trips Driver waits in advance, no transfers, direct to your address Provide flight, passenger, and luggage details in advance 1. Taoyuan Airport to Anywhere in Taiwan: 2026 MRT, Bus, Taxi & Private Transfer Guide

After landing at Taiwan Taoyuan International Airport (TPE), how should you reach Taipei, New Taipei, Taoyuan, Hsinchu, Taichung, Yilan, or another destination? The four main options are the Airport MRT, airport bus, official airport taxi, and a pre-booked private transfer. The best choice depends on your arrival time, luggage, group size, and whether another connection is required after you reach a station. Taoyuan Airport Transportation: Quick Comparison Option Service / Boarding Cost Structure Best For Main Advantage Considerations Airport MRT About 06:00–23:00; Express and Commuter trains alternate NT$160 between Taipei Main Station and the airport Taipei, Taoyuan, light luggage Predictable and unaffected by road traffic You may still need a metro, train, or taxi connection Airport Bus Terminal 1 B1 and Terminal 2 Level 1 Fare varies by route Destinations served by a direct bus; budget travelers Routes to several cities Timetable dependent; journey varies with traffic Official Airport Taxi 24 hours; join the taxi queue on arrival Metered fare plus 15% service charge; tolls extra Last-minute trips and smaller groups No reservation required; door-to-door Long-distance fares can be high and rise in traffic Taiwan EasyRide Private Transfer Driver meets you at the reserved time Quote confirmed during booking Families, groups, heavy luggage, long-distance and late-night arrivals Advance pickup, no transfers, direct to your accommodation Advance booking and flight details recommended 1. 2026 Taoyuan Airport to Taipei: Ultimate Transportation Guide

Ready for your trip to Taiwan? Traveling from Taoyuan International Airport (TPE) to downtown Taipei takes about 40 to 50 minutes. Here is a detailed comparison of the 4 main transportation options to help you choose the best way to your hotel! ⏱️ 4 Transportation Options Compared Option Est. Time Est. Cost (1 Pax) Best For Pros Cons Airport MRT 40-50 mins NT$ 150 Solo travelers, Backpackers No traffic jams, reliable schedule Must carry own luggage, extra time needed from MRT station to hotel, no late-night service Airport Bus 50-70 mins ~NT$ 140 Budget travelers Cheapest option Affected by traffic, waiting in lines, extra time/cost to reach hotel after drop-off Airport Taxi 40-50 mins ~NT$ 1,300 - 1,500 Last-minute travelers Available 24/7 Metered fare fluctuates, usually no child seats available Taiwan EasyRide Transfer 40-50 mins From NT$ 1,100 / Car Families, heavy luggage, red-eye flights Meet & Greet service, direct to hotel, fixed price Requires advance online booking Why Over 80% of Families Choose Private Transfers?
